I have been watching the movement on this game all week. This line is very confusing or is it. SF opened around 7' and this line has continued to move up to 9 at most shops. You have a home dog coming of a complete meltdown last week against a 9er's team that has clearly underachieved with a lot of turmoil brewing around their coach, a QB who is highly overrated and a QB who has yet to throw a 4th quarter td this year I believe. The 9er's have not won by more than 10pts since Oct 19th, hello it is Dec now. How the hell is this line 9?????

This line to me is begging for OAK $$$.

I am not biting though.

History favors laying the heavy chalk. Teams coming of a +30 point loss as a dog are a mere 24-81-9 if my numbers are correct. Thats has the Fav at around 80% cover rate or if you factor out the ties it drops it slightly 78%.

MMMM now I am not the smartest tool in the shed but if you tell me i can bet this line 10 times and i will win 8 of them then you have my attention. Smells like money to me.

Oak seems like the logical play I am sure by many. However I have to question whether this team really cares anymore. They got their 1 victory against a division rival, then the following game they get rolled and not just by a few but by 50+. They gave up 6.6 yards per rush last week. What do the 9er's do best? They run the ball. Plus the 9er's defense is starting to look like a defense again. Giving up only a mere 42 pts in the last 3 games.

Oak has their victory, SF fighting for their playoff lives and Harbaugh may be doing a on the filed interview here. What better way to impress your possible suitor then to steam roll the team they have put on the field.

I have bought this line at 8 and I am adding more at 9.
